Bug 206309

Summary: Web Inspector: add links to reference pages
Product: WebKit Reporter: Devin Rousso <hi>
Component: Web InspectorAssignee: Devin Rousso <hi>
Status: RESOLVED FIXED    
Severity: Normal CC: commit-queue, hi, inspector-bugzilla-changes, joepeck, timothy, webkit-bug-importer
Priority: P2 Keywords: InRadar
Version: WebKit Local Build   
Hardware: All   
OS: All   
Attachments:
Description Flags
Patch
none
Patch
none
[Image] After Patch is applied
none
Patch
none
[Image] After Patch is applied
none
Patch none

Devin Rousso
Reported 2020-01-15 13:02:12 PST
Now that <https://webkit.org/web-inspector/> is live, we should create links to it in various places around Web Inspector: - Inspector Bootstrap Script default content - Local Resource popover - JavaScript/Event/URL breakpoint popovers - Device Settings popover - Settings Tab
Attachments
Patch (30.42 KB, patch)
2020-01-15 13:22 PST, Devin Rousso
no flags
Patch (30.78 KB, patch)
2020-01-15 13:35 PST, Devin Rousso
no flags
[Image] After Patch is applied (603.71 KB, image/png)
2020-01-15 13:35 PST, Devin Rousso
no flags
Patch (36.95 KB, patch)
2020-01-16 16:30 PST, Devin Rousso
no flags
[Image] After Patch is applied (618.37 KB, image/png)
2020-01-16 16:31 PST, Devin Rousso
no flags
Patch (36.98 KB, patch)
2020-01-16 16:50 PST, Devin Rousso
no flags
Devin Rousso
Comment 1 2020-01-15 13:22:08 PST
Devin Rousso
Comment 2 2020-01-15 13:35:19 PST
Devin Rousso
Comment 3 2020-01-15 13:35:40 PST
Created attachment 387836 [details] [Image] After Patch is applied
Joseph Pecoraro
Comment 4 2020-01-15 16:54:57 PST
The "Web Inspector Reference" link in the popover feels wrong. Was a (?) like icon considered for cases like this where the link and text take up a lot of space?
Devin Rousso
Comment 5 2020-01-15 17:10:52 PST
(In reply to Joseph Pecoraro from comment #4) > The "Web Inspector Reference" link in the popover feels wrong. Was a (?) like icon considered for cases like this where the link and text take up a lot of space? Tim suggested this internally. I'm not opposed to it, but I do feel like it is less noticeable/understandable than text. I'll give it a shot tonight and see what it looks like.
Devin Rousso
Comment 6 2020-01-16 16:30:46 PST
Devin Rousso
Comment 7 2020-01-16 16:31:03 PST
Created attachment 387980 [details] [Image] After Patch is applied
Timothy Hatcher
Comment 8 2020-01-16 16:47:11 PST
The (?) help icon looks better in the popover. I would also make the link text in settings be grey to match the goto arrow, so it fits in better.
Devin Rousso
Comment 9 2020-01-16 16:50:17 PST
Created attachment 387989 [details] Patch Adjusted the "Web Inspector Reference =>" link in the Settings Tab to be grey.
WebKit Commit Bot
Comment 10 2020-01-16 17:24:39 PST
Comment on attachment 387989 [details] Patch Clearing flags on attachment: 387989 Committed r254730: <https://trac.webkit.org/changeset/254730>
WebKit Commit Bot
Comment 11 2020-01-16 17:24:41 PST
All reviewed patches have been landed. Closing bug.
Radar WebKit Bug Importer
Comment 12 2020-01-16 17:25:18 PST
Note You need to log in before you can comment on or make changes to this bug.